Guard Equal Benefits for Federal Missions Act
Last updated: 4/14/2026 · Introduced: 4/14/2026
Author: Matt Van Epps (R-TN)
TL;DR (AI)
- The bill allows National Guard members performing full-time duty supporting federal law enforcement operations to be eligible for benefits typically reserved for service during a national emergency.
- Specifically, this includes benefits like retirement age reduction, the Transitional Assistance Management Program, and the Post-9/11 GI Bill.
- The duty must be authorized by the President or Secretary of Defense and address threats like criminal activity or drug trafficking, as determined by the Secretary of Defense.
